Ideally, our neck should have a slight deflection - lordosis, which is necessary to absorb the loads coming from the head. The head is a fairly heavy part of the human body, which, through the cervical vertebra, affects the center of gravity of the upper body, posture and gait.

When the head is tilted forward, a stoop occurs, and soon fatty deposits appear in the occipital region.
A strong curvature of the spine disrupts the functionality and harmony of the neck, since it is greatly shortened.

As a result of this process, many disturbances and unpleasant sensations arise: it is difficult for a person to keep his neck straight, there is constant fatigue, and he is plagued by headaches.
When you lower your head, the condition improves as the vertebrae straighten, however, the stoop does not disappear.
That is why, if such a pathology develops, you should learn how to remove the hump on the neck.

The main cause of stoop is overload of the muscles of the cervical and upper thoracic regions, which occurs during sedentary work.
To eliminate this, provide yourself with favorable conditions while sitting at the computer. First of all, buy a chair with a high back and armrests so that you can rest your head and arms while relaxing.

Your feet must rest on the floor and your hands on the table.

Reasons for appearance

The hump that grows on the back of the neck has many names - “widow's hump,” “buffalo hump,” “salt cone.” Its owners are often women over the age of forty during menopause who are overweight. Men are less likely to encounter this problem.

The neoplasm itself is not necessarily fat deposits. It can also be formed from bone and muscle tissue. This pathology indicates the presence of stagnant processes in the body. It is possible and necessary to treat such an ailment; the main rule is not to delay your visit to the doctor.

The causes of a hump on the neck can be different:

  • disruptions in the functioning of the adrenal glands;
  • cervical spine injuries;
  • osteochondrosis;
  • sedentary lifestyle;
  • hormonal changes during menopause (in women);
  • increased physical activity;
  • osteoporosis;
  • Bakhterev's disease;
  • kyphosis;
  • infectious diseases.

Regardless of the cause of the neck hump, it is best to begin treatment after diagnosing the disease.

Diagnosis of the disease

Before getting rid of a cervical hump, it is necessary to diagnose the problem itself. This is done using an ultrasound, which shows the accumulation of fat in the neck. The presence of spinal curvature, as well as the first signs of osteochondrosis, can be detected using radiography. If necessary, the doctor can prescribe an MRI to the patient, which will replace both ultrasound and radiography. Blood and urine tests in this case are completely useless, since they will not show anything.

Causes

Before moving on to treatment, it is necessary to find out the reasons for the appearance of the hump. If you do not exclude the problematic factor, then you cannot get rid of the cervical hump, which is essentially just a symptom.

  • Hormonal changes. The pathology usually develops in women over forty (which is why it is also called “widow’s hump”), especially during menopause. At this time, you should think about taking hormonal medications. They will help not only prevent the development of the hump, but also generally normalize the endocrine background;
  • Genetic predisposition. If women in your family often suffered from fat deposits in the neck area, you should pay special attention to preventive methods;
  • Osteoporosis is a lack of calcium in bone tissue. Such a deficiency can cause the spine to suffer curvature and the vertebrae to form a hump;
  • Osteochondrosis of the cervical spine. Spending a long time sitting or simply without physical activity, you risk becoming a victim of intervertebral disc degeneration and, as a result,;
  • Large loads on the body. Fatigue, heavy lifting, serious exercise, or just a lot of housework can cause the neck muscles to become tighter and create that same “lump”;
  • Any injury to the spine, any bruise, crack or fracture can lead to the appearance of an unpleasant lump on the neck in the form of a hump;
  • Benign formations fibrolipoma or lipoma. Such tumors are dangerous because they impair blood flow to the brain;
  • The cyst will most likely require surgery. Usually this is a congenital pathological formation containing excess moisture. A cyst is dangerous because it can begin to fester, cause the formation of a fistula, or become malignant.

Operation

Operation is the fastest way to remove. Preference should still be given to conservative treatment, unless the root of the problem is a lipoma or cyst. If the hump is a fatty deposit, classic local liposuction is performed. The fatty tissue of the cone is cut out using a standard or laser method. The most gentle way, but not the fastest, is ultrasound therapy.

Shock wave treatments

To get rid of a hump on the neck, the location of the hump on the neck is subjected to strong ultrasound. It allows you to literally “break” the fat accumulation in the lump.

Sessions last about half an hour, five sessions are performed with a break a week. In addition to the fact that this way the doctor is able to break up harmful accumulations, the procedure improves blood circulation and skin condition. The risk of recurrence of a fat lump on the neck is reduced.

Causes of pathology

The causes of the development of the disease are: non-compliance with a healthy lifestyle, incorrect posture, physical inactivity, increased adrenal function. One of the main reasons for the development of stoop is the increased static load on the cervical spine. This problem is especially common for people who work or spend long hours in a sitting position. In this case, muscle spasms may occur associated with constant overload, which leads to loss of elasticity and the development of a stable position of the back in a state of pathological convexity.
